コード例 #1
0
ファイル: entry.php プロジェクト: nunoluciano/uxcl
    $result = $xoopsDB->query( "SELECT `entryID` FROM ".$ent_table." WHERE `term`='".addslashes($_arg)."'" ) ;
    if( $xoopsDB->getRowsNum( $result ) ) {
        list( $_GET['entryID'] ) = $xoopsDB->fetchRow( $result ) ;
    }
}

$entryID = !empty($_GET['entryID']) ? intval($_GET['entryID']) : 0;
$catID = !empty($_GET['categoryID']) ? intval($_GET['categoryID']) : 0;
$thisterm = array();
$block0 = array ();
$eachletter = array ();
$letterarray = array ();
$url = '';

// To display the linked letter list
$alpha = alphaArray($catID);

for ($i=0; $i < count($alpha['initial']); $i++)
	{
	if ($alpha['initial'][$i]['linktext'] == constant("_MD_{$MYDIRNAME}_ALL_LINKTEXT"))
		{
		$publishedwords = $alpha['initial'][$i]['total'];
		break;
		}
	}

if ( !$publishedwords )
	{
	redirect_header( "index.php", 1, constant("_MD_{$MYDIRNAME}_NOTERMSINLETTER"));
	exit();
	}
コード例 #2
0
ファイル: category.php プロジェクト: nunoluciano/uxcl
include_once( XOOPS_ROOT_PATH . '/class/pagenav.php' );

$cID = $categoryID = !empty($_GET['categoryID']) ? intval($_GET['categoryID']) : 0;
$start = !empty($_GET['start']) ? intval($_GET['start']) : 0;

// To display the list of linked initials
$block0 = Array ();
$catsarray = array();
$eachcat = array();
$eachentry = array();
$singlecat = array();
$entriesarray = array();
$rndlength = !empty($xoopsModuleConfig['rndlength']) ? intval($xoopsModuleConfig['rndlength']) : 100 ;
$xoops_pagetitle = $xoopsModule->name().' : ';

$alpha = alphaArray($categoryID);

for ($i=0; $i < count($alpha['initial']); $i++)
	{
	if ($alpha['initial'][$i]['linktext'] == constant("_MD_{$MYDIRNAME}_ALL_LINKTEXT"))
		{
		$publishedwords = $alpha['initial'][$i]['total'];
		break;
		}
	}

if ( !$publishedwords )
	{
	redirect_header( "index.php", 1, constant("_MD_{$MYDIRNAME}_STILLNOTHINGHERE"));
	exit();
	}
コード例 #3
0
ファイル: index.php プロジェクト: nunoluciano/uxcl
$xoopsTpl -> assign ( 'lang_noreq', constant("_MD_{$MYDIRNAME}_NOREQ") );
$xoopsTpl -> assign ( 'lang_allcats', constant("_MD_{$MYDIRNAME}_ALLCATS") );
$xoopsTpl -> assign ( 'config_req', intval($xoopsModuleConfig["allowreq"]) );
$xoopsTpl -> assign ( 'config_readme', $myts -> displayTarea($xoopsModuleConfig["readme1st"],1,1,1,1,1) );
$xoopsTpl -> assign ( 'titleblockuse', intval($xoopsModuleConfig["titleblockuse"]) );
$xoopsTpl -> assign ( 'h1id', $myts -> makeTboxData4Show( $xoopsModuleConfig["h1id"] ) );
$xoopsTpl -> assign ( 'catsarrayuse', intval($xoopsModuleConfig["catsarrayuse"]) );
$xoopsTpl -> assign ( 'blocksperpage', intval($xoopsModuleConfig["blocksperpage"]) );
$xoopsTpl -> assign ( 'publishedwords', countWords() );
$xoopsTpl -> assign ( 'totalcats', intval(countCats()));
$xoopsTpl -> assign ( 'searchform', showSearchForm("",4,0,"OR"));
$xoopsTpl -> assign ( 'block0', catlinksArray () );

if (!$xoopsModuleConfig["catsarrayuse"])
	{
	$xoopsTpl -> assign ( 'alpha', alphaArray() );
	}

if ($xoopsModuleConfig["blocksperpage"] > 0)
	{
	$xoopsTpl -> assign ( 'block1', NewEntriesArray() );
//	$xoopsTpl -> assign ( 'block1', $block1);
	$xoopsTpl -> assign ( 'block2', PopEntriesArray() );
//	$xoopsTpl -> assign ( 'block2', $block2);
	$xoopsTpl -> assign ( 'random', $random );
	}

$xoopsTpl -> assign ( 'microlinks', $microlinks );
$xoopsTpl -> assign ( 'blockS', $blockS);
$xoopsTpl -> assign ( 'blockR', $blockR);
$xoopsTpl -> assign ( 'wehavesubs', $totalSwords );